The Indian general budget was presented day before yesterday on 1 february 2018. As happens on occasions like this, we had lots of discussions on this on social media. Here is one budget related observation that got forwarded on whatsapp:
Budget summary in three lines
-Lower class gets subsidy !
-Upper class gets Rebate !!
-Middle class only gets TV debates
🙂 🙂
It turns out that similar observations were made in a Hindi movie song as far back as in 1953. 🙂 The movie was “Daana Paani” (1953) which was directed by V M Vyas for Sunrise Pictures Production. The movie had Wasti, Meena Kumari, Shashi Kapoor Sr, Weera, Chhagan, Romeo, Radha Krishnan, Chitra etc in it.
